| The
Kidnapping of Ganymede by Rubens is a captivating oil painting on canvas,
created in the early 17th century. This masterpiece showcases Rubens'
remarkable skill in depicting the mythological tale of Ganymede's abduction
by the god Zeus, who takes the form of a powerful eagle. The painting is a feast for the senses, with its vibrant hues and dynamic composition. The muscular, youthful figure of Ganymede is rendered with exquisite detail, contrasting with the majestic, dark-winged eagle that grasps him firmly. The swirling clouds and the distant figures of the gods in the heavens add a sense of drama and grandeur to the scene. Rubens' masterful use of light and shadow, as well as his ability to capture the tension and emotion of the moment, create a work that is both visually stunning and deeply evocative. The painting's theme of divine intervention and the power of the gods resonates with the viewer, inviting them to contemplate the mysteries and wonders of the mythological realm. |
